The short answer

Well-defined brown or black spots — as opposed to crisp browning along the leaf edge — point most often to a fungal or bacterial leaf-spot disease such as Septoria, Cercospora, anthracnose, or maple tar spot. These spots typically have a distinct margin or yellow halo, spread fastest in wet or humid weather, and often show up on lower or older leaves first. Cultural causes like fungicide or pesticide burn and sunscald come next, matching a pattern of exposure rather than infection. Chewing pests are a distant third, and the tell there is a sunken feeding wound rather than a spreading, watery lesion.

Symptom: discrete brown or black spots on a leaf
Confidence: high
  • DiseaseMost likelythe usual cause

    Defined, roughly round or irregular spots, often with a darker margin or a yellow halo, that spread across the plant fastest in wet or humid weather and tend to appear on lower or older leaves first.

    Septoria leaf spot and Cercospora leaf spotAnthracnoseMaple tar spot (raised black spots with a yellow halo)

    The tell:Look for a defined edge, ring, or halo around the spot, and check whether new spots are appearing on nearby leaves after rain or humid stretches — that spreading pattern is the disease signature.

  • Care / environmenta less common cause

    Spotting or blotching that matches a specific exposure — a spray pattern, a sunny side of the plant, or a recent cold snap — rather than spreading outward over time.

    Fungicide or pesticide spray burnSunscald on tissue with intense direct exposurePhysical or cold-related spotting

    The tell:The pattern lines up with something that happened to the plant — a spray, a hot afternoon, a cold night — and it doesn't have the ringed or haloed look of a lesion, nor does it spread to untouched leaves.

  • Pesta rare cause

    Small, sunken, roundish spots concentrated where an insect has been feeding, sometimes with a slightly different texture than a fungal lesion.

    Four-lined plant bug feeding (sunken round spots)Lace bug or mite feeding producing stippled, spotty bronzing

    The tell:Sunken feeding wounds rather than a flat lesion, and often accompanied by the insect itself, cast skins, or fine stippling nearby.

How to tell them apart

Check whether the spot has a defined ring or yellow halo and whether new spots are appearing on other leaves after a wet or humid stretch — that pattern means disease. A spot that lines up with a specific exposure (a spray, intense sun, a cold night) and stays put is cultural. A sunken, feeding-type wound, especially with the insect nearby, points to a pest.

The full answer

The details, straight

Why discrete spots usually mean disease

The distinguishing feature of a leaf-spot disease is that it's a lesion — living plant tissue killed by a fungal or bacterial pathogen — rather than damage from an outside cause. That's why these spots so often have a defined edge, sometimes ringed, sometimes haloed in yellow, and why they multiply and spread across a plant over the course of days or weeks, especially during wet or humid weather that favors fungal spore germination and bacterial spread. Common culprits include Septoria leaf spot and Cercospora leaf spot on many ornamentals and vegetables, anthracnose on trees and shrubs, and maple tar spot, whose raised, black, tar-like spots can reach up to an inch or more across by late summer.

Reading the pattern: spreading lesion vs. fixed mark

A genuine disease lesion behaves like an infection: it appears first on lower or older leaves, spreads to nearby foliage as conditions stay wet, and the spot itself has visible structure — a ring, a halo, sometimes a slightly fuzzy or raised texture. A cultural mark behaves differently: it appears wherever the exposure happened — the side of the plant that got the most sun, the leaves a spray drifted onto, the tissue hit hardest by a cold night — and it doesn't spread to leaves that weren't exposed to the same conditions. This distinction is the single most useful check for telling disease from a care-related mark.

When a spot is actually a feeding wound

Some insects create spot-like damage that can be mistaken for disease. Four-lined plant bug feeding, for example, leaves small, sunken, roughly circular spots where the insect has punctured the tissue and fed on the cell contents underneath — a wound rather than an infection. The tell is texture and company: a feeding wound tends to be sunken rather than flush with the leaf surface, and it's often accompanied by other signs of the insect, like cast skins, stippling, or the bug itself on nearby leaves.

What actually helps

For most leaf-spot diseases, sanitation does the heavy lifting: removing and disposing of (not composting) affected leaves as they drop, improving airflow around the plant, watering at the base rather than overhead, and cleaning up fallen leaf debris at the end of the season to reduce the amount of fungal spore material overwintering nearby. A garden-center fungicide can help on valuable ornamentals when applied early and per label directions, but on a large, mature tree with tar spot or anthracnose, sanitation and monitoring — not spraying — is typically the practical approach, since most cases are cosmetic rather than a threat to the tree's health.

The gist

Key takeaways

  • A defined ring, margin, or yellow halo that spreads in wet weather is the disease signature — not a bug.
  • A mark that lines up with a spray, sun exposure, or a cold snap and doesn't spread is cultural, not disease.
  • Sunken, feeding-type wounds with the insect nearby point to a pest, but this is the least common cause of discrete spots.
  • Sanitation — removing affected leaves, improving airflow, cleaning up fallen debris — is the core fix for most leaf-spot disease.

A note for New Hampshire gardeners

New Hampshire context

New England's humid summers and wet spring stretches are favorable conditions for many leaf-spot fungi, including maple tar spot, which is common on New Hampshire's maples and largely cosmetic. Raking and disposing of fallen leaves this fall — ahead of Manchester's typical first hard frost, with roughly a 50% chance of 32°F by October 19 per Garden.org's NOAA-based frost data — reduces the amount of fungal material that can reinfect trees and shrubs next season. UNH Cooperative Extension's plant diagnostic services can confirm the specific disease if you want certainty before treating.
